Summary : Programmable DNS resolver class for offline emulation of DNS
Description :
Net::DNS::Resolver::Programmable is a Net::DNS::Resolver descendant class
that allows a virtual DNS to be emulated instead of querying the real DNS.
A set of static DNS records may be supplied, or arbitrary code may be
specified as a means for retrieving DNS records, or even generating them
on the fly.
